ESPN adds Best Tunnel Fit to ESPYS ballot, formalizes $2B athlete fashion economy

Fan-voted category arrives as NBA tunnel walks drive StockX volume and luxury house athlete deals multiply.

ESPN will unveil a Best Tunnel Fit award at the July 15 ESPYS in New York, the network's first fashion-specific category in the show's 32-year run. The category is fan-voted. Nominees are expected in late June.

The move codifies what tunnel photographers and brand partnerships teams already know: athlete pre-game arrivals generate material commerce. StockX reported 340% year-over-year growth in searches for items worn by NBA players during the 2023-24 regular season. Tunnel footage drives same-day sell-through for sneakers, vintage jerseys, and accessories players wear in the 90 seconds between the loading dock and the locker room. A Prada coat P.J. Tucker wore in March 2023 sold out its $4,800 wholesale allocation within 72 hours. The secondary market filled in at $7,200 average resale within a week.

ESPN's timing follows luxury's thickening athlete roster. Louis Vuitton signed LeBron James in 2023. Prada extended its relationship with the America's Cup and hired NBA stylist consultants for its fall menswear line. Dior dressed Victor Wembanyama for the 2023 draft in a custom double-breasted suit that generated 14 million social impressions in 48 hours, per Launchmetrics data. The fashion houses want red carpets, but athletes deliver more impressions on game day. A tunnel walk reaches fans who would not click on Met Gala coverage.

The category also solves a format problem for ESPN. ESPYS viewership has declined 18% since 2019, averaging 3.1 million viewers in 2024. The show competes with summer League Championship Series games and NBA free agency news. A fashion bracket introduces a fan-engagement loop that starts weeks before broadcast. Voting windows extend tune-in windows. The network can package tunnel highlights as vertical video for Reels and TikTok, formats that perform better than traditional trophy presentations among the 18-34 demo ESPN needs to stabilize.

Teams are watching. Six NBA franchises now employ in-house content creators dedicated to tunnel arrival footage, up from zero in 2019. The Philadelphia 76ers credential two tunnel photographers per home game. The footage feeds the team's apparel collaborations and sponsor activations. Mitchell & Ness, a 76ers jersey partner, uses tunnel stills in its seasonal lookbooks. The Memphis Grizzlies have a standing partnership with a local vintage shop that sources pieces for Ja Morant's arrivals, then sells replica looks online within hours of tip-off.

The award also creates optionality for athlete representation. Agents increasingly negotiate image clauses that allow players to retain ownership of non-game fashion content. A Best Tunnel Fit nomination becomes a data point in sponsor pitches. Klutch Sports used Russell Westbrook's 2023 tunnel archive to secure a $3 million multi-year deal with a watch brand, arguing his arrival looks generate engagement comparable to All-Star weekend red carpets.

ESPN has not announced ballot specifics, but expect 10-12 nominees and a two-week voting window in late June. The network is in conversations with fashion media partners to promote the category. One person familiar with the planning said ESPN is exploring a pre-show tunnel walk segment filmed live outside the venue, modeled on Oscars red carpet coverage but timed to athletes' arrivals 45 minutes before broadcast. That would create a second inventory window for fashion sponsors who typically buy only in-show placements.

Watch for nominee leaks in early June and whether ESPN partners with a fashion publication for ballot curation. Also watch whether the category includes women's sports athletes. WNBA tunnel content has grown faster than NBA equivalents on TikTok this spring, but the league's shorter playoff window means fewer high-profile looks to pull from. If ESPN includes WNBA players, it signals the network sees year-round tunnel content as a growth vertical, not a one-season stunt.

The ESPYS broadcast at 8pm ET on ABC. Voting opens approximately June 20.

The takeaway
ESPN's tunnel award formalizes fashion as measurable athlete IP, giving agents a new lever in brand deals and teams a content format that monetizes faster than highlight reels.
